I need to check with the local plastic suppliers myself as i am working on an acrylic project too. You want to stay away from Lowe's & Home Depot stuff as it is extruded and you want to be sure to get cast acrylic. When searching around, you will want to inquire about Polycast, Acrylite & Plexiglas-G as they are the best acrylic materials (per acrylic guru's on RC). Hope that helps, let us know what you find!
